Local context

Rules and context that shape this service

01

Atlanta homeowners frequently filter by whether a contractor is licensed and insured before calling. Your Google Business Profile should reflect your Georgia state license status where applicable. Residential construction work of $2,500 or more requires a state license under O.C.G.A. § 43-41. Permits inside Atlanta city limits go through the Office of Buildings; suburban jobs fall under the relevant county authority. Accurately signaling compliance on your profile and in your posts builds the credibility that converts a map view into a call.

Evidence

What the research shows

Profile completeness and review volume are the top local ranking signals

BrightLocal's analysis of local search ranking factors consistently places Google Business Profile signals, including category accuracy, review count, review recency and activity, among the highest-weighted inputs to local pack rankings.

BrightLocal, Local Search Ranking Factors

Most consumers read reviews on Google Business Profiles before calling a local contractor

A large majority of consumers report consulting at least one online review before choosing a local service business, and Google is the platform where they most often look, making the profile the decisive first impression.

BrightLocal, Local Consumer Review Survey, 2024

Google uses structured business information in AI Overviews and local answers

Google's documentation confirms that a complete and verified Business Profile feeds directly into how the business is described in AI-generated answers and local panels, making profile completeness increasingly important beyond traditional map rankings.

GBP Help, Google Business Profile Help Center
Glossary

Key terms, defined

Google Business Profile (GBP)
The free listing that appears on Google Maps and in the local pack when customers search for your trade. It is the primary touchpoint between a searching customer and your business before they visit your website.
Local pack
The block of up to three map-based business listings that Google shows prominently above organic results for local queries. Appearing there is the single highest-leverage position for an Atlanta home-service contractor.
Primary category
The main descriptor Google uses to decide which searches your profile qualifies for. Choosing the wrong primary category, for example General Contractor instead of HVAC Contractor, effectively excludes you from high-value queries.
Service-area business (SAB)
A GBP configuration for contractors who travel to the job rather than hosting customers at a fixed address. Allows an Atlanta trade business to define its service zones without publicly displaying a home or warehouse address.
NAP
Name, address and phone number. Exact consistency of these three fields across your GBP, website and directory listings is a core signal Google uses to validate and rank your profile.
Profile authority
The cumulative trust a Google Business Profile earns through consistent NAP, photo activity, review volume, recency and responsiveness. Higher authority improves ranking position in the local pack over time.

  1. Q/01Can I have a Google Business Profile if I work at customers' locations without a storefront in Atlanta?

    Yes. Google supports service-area business profiles that do not display a physical address, designed for trades that visit the customer. We configure the Atlanta-area zones where you work and the profile appears in those searches without requiring a public-facing office.

  2. Q/02How often does the profile need to be updated?

    Google rewards active profiles. The ideal is to post regularly, upload new job photos, keep services current and respond to reviews and messages within hours. That is why we offer continuous management, not just an initial setup.

  3. Q/03What category should I choose for my trade?

    The primary category should reflect your core activity, such as HVAC contractor, plumber or remodeling contractor, and is complemented by secondary categories for additional services. A wrong category limits which searches you appear for. We correct this in the audit based on how Atlanta customers actually search.

  4. Q/04Do photos really affect how many calls I receive?

    Yes. Profiles with real job photos generate more trust and more actions, including calls, directions and website visits, than those without. We upload photos of your actual work, not stock images, because they show the work is yours and real.

  5. Q/05Does the profile replace my website?

    No, they are complementary. The profile captures the customer on the map; your website and service-city pages close the trust gap and rank in search. Together they form the foundation of local SEO in Atlanta.

  6. Q/06How do I know if my profile categories are correct?

    We check your primary and secondary categories against the actual queries Atlanta homeowners use for your trade, then benchmark them against your top local competitors. If there is a mismatch we correct it in the first week. A single category change can unlock an entirely new segment of Atlanta searches.

  7. Q/07What happens to my profile when a competitor reports an issue?

    Google allows third parties to suggest edits or report problems with any profile, which can suspend or modify your listing. We monitor your profile for unauthorized changes, ownership challenges and policy flags, and respond quickly when any issue appears.
